Artist’s concept of a tidal disruption event, when a star comes too close to a supermassive black hole and gets shredded. A situation like this may light up the host galaxy many times greater than its normal brightness. Image via DESY/ Science Communication Lab.
Cosmic rays are high-energy particles that travel through space at close to the speed of light. Many origins of cosmic rays have been suggested, and some confirmed; for example, supernova explosions generate them. But supernovae can’t explain…
